Colorado State University-Fort Collins sits in Fort Collins, CO.

During the most recent reporting year, 11 radiologic technology graduations were recorded at Colorado State University-Fort Collins.

Online Class Availability at Colorado State University-Fort Collins

Online coursework is an option at Colorado State University-Fort Collins. Of 34,096 students, 4,704 (14%) studied exclusively online and 7,022 (21%) took at least some classes online.

Student Demographics & Diversity

Below you’ll find the student demographics for Radiologic Technology graduates at Colorado State University-Fort Collins, broken down by degree level.

Across all degree levels, Radiologic Technology graduates at Colorado State University-Fort Collins are 73% women (8) and 27% men (3).

Radiologic Technology Master’s Program at Colorado State University-Fort Collins

Among the 9 master’s radiologic technology graduates at Colorado State University-Fort Collins, 67% were women (6) and 33% were men (3).
